We then quickly divided up the tiles, droped the shapes in the bag and started to play.  His first few turns, Wyatt would quickly grab a shape and pull it out, only to realize it was not the right one.  After watching me a few times, he learned to take his time and find what he was looking for.  He really started to learn how to feel for a specific shape, which was cool.  His favorite shape/tile was the man, which he was convinced was a “space person”.  Here is a picture of him concentrating on the shapes.

Guidecraft’s Feel and Find game contains 20 matching wooden shapes and printed tiles in a reusable, durable cloth bag. Deal out the tiles and have children reach into the bag to Feel & Find the corresponding wooden shape. Play alone or in larger groups. A great visual and tactile exercise.
